Manual calls it "L-Head" engine. It's a Briggs, Manual cover says 5 year Full Warranty, GTS Engine Promise-"Guaranteed to Start on the first two pulls for 5 years or Toro fixes it free"
I've had it 2 years and not a lick of trouble, Rear wheel drive Personal Pace. Everything about it is like it was new. Cost me about $550 from dealer, Looks like the last 21" mower I'll ever have to buy.
